Bradford Futures Scholarship

2 min read
Contents

The University is delighted to be able to offer this scholarship to deserving undergraduate students.  The scholarship is aimed at home-fee paying students, particularly those able to demonstrate that they meet one of the criteria detailed in the University’s Widening Particiation Plan.  Please check the eligiblity criteria section for further details on this. The scholarship is worth £1,500 per year – which would be paid as a cash payment to scholarship winners.  

Eligibility

New (first degree), Full time, home fee paying, undergraduate students.

Students must either be year zero (foundation year) or first year undergraduate.

Applicants would also need to demonstrate that they meet one or more of the following criteria:

  • being from a low participation area as defined by POLAR 4 in quintile areas 1 and 2; which are the lowest participation areas.

  • have low household income and/or low socioeconomic status.

  • are a BAME student.

  • are disabled.

  • are a young carer.

  • are a care leaver.

  • are a refugee or asylum seeker (not already in receipt of a University specific scholarship eg Sanctuary).

  • are estranged from parents.

  • are an adult learner (25 and above).

Payment amount & frequency

Students will be paid £1,500 per year for the duration of their course (upto a maximum of 4 years).

All applications are electronic – applications for the scholarship will open on the 1 October 2025 and close on the 31 October 2025.
